Bases

Only CrystalCap Magnetic ALS and CrystalCap HT bases are accepted for use with the Robot.
(Click on image to enlarge)
CrystalCap Copper Magnetic, MAR Spine Pins and the original CrystalCap Magnetic Bases (such as the ones used with SSRL-style robots) do not work well with the NE-CAT Automounter. Original CrystalCap magnetic bases feature a flat ledge and thicker bases which causes overextension and sample bouncing upon return to the puck.

Pins

All pins for the NE-CAT Automounter must be 18mm in length. Copper pins are not allowed. Make sure that none of your pins are bent. Bent pins cause the robot to jam. You may use Hampton pins and loops or LithoLoops from Molecular Dimensions Ltd.


18mm corresponds to breaking off the two end segments of a Hampton pin.


LithoLoops
can be purchased pre-mounted on an 18mm pin. We recommend LithoLoops because they are less-likely to sway in the LN2 dewar during autofill and will minimize sample loss.

The image below details the assembled ALS-style base+pin ("18 mm") which is the preferred design for the Robot. The dimensions are fairly critical here, and the most important one from the Robot's standpoint is the distance from the inside mounting surface (which corresponds with the top of the goniometer magnetic mount) to the center of the crystal = 20.3mm ± 1mm.
